win8.1でコマンドプロンプト

このQ&Aのポイント
  • Win8.1 64bit版に変更で苦労しています。XPとのデュアルブート環境を構成するために試行錯誤を繰り返しています。
  • 起動不能に陥った場合の回復手段として、コマンド入力によるBoot iniの書き換えを試したいと考えています。
  • Win8~におけるこれらのコマンドを知っている方に教えていただきたいです。もしくは、コマンドの解説文の所在でも結構です。
回答を見る
  • ベストアンサー

win8.1でコマンドプロンプト

Win8.1 64bit版に変更で苦労しています。 最近、W8.1を32bit版から64bit版に変更しつつあるものですが、XPとのデュアルブート環境を構成するために試行錯誤を繰り替えしています。 (内容、構成を自分好みにする過程で何回か起動不調を起こしています、) そこで起動不能に陥ってしまった場合の回復手段の一つで有るコマンド入力によるBoot ini の書き換え?というのをしてみたいと考えています。 XPにおける「bootocfg /rebuild」 など、何度か試してうまくいったり、いかなかったりの経験は 何回かは体験していますが・・・ W8.1におけるコマンドが分からず困っています。 (ちなみに、「fixboot」 を試した結果では認識されませんでした) Win8~におけるこれらのコマンドをご存じの方にご教示をお願いします。 もしくは、コマンドの解説文等の所在でも結構です、よろしくお願いします。 (質問者の理解度が低いためピントが外れているかも知れませんがご容赦ください)

  • 84San
  • お礼率83% (692/831)

質問者が選んだベストアンサー

  • ベストアンサー
  • yakan9
  • ベストアンサー率54% (2206/4057)
回答No.3

Windows XPとWindows8.1とのデュアルブートは、Windowsの古い方からインストールし、順次新しい方にインストールすれば、古い方のXPの仕様は、新しいWindows(今回の場合、Windows8.1)では認識できるため、デュアルブート構成を自動的に作ることは可能だといろんな方がレポートしています。 WEB検索されるといろいろな記事をたくさん見つけることはできます。 検索キーとしては、 「Windows XPと8のデュアルブートのやり方」 その中の比較的分かりやすく書かれたものを、 1.Windows XPとWindows8のマルチブート http://www.lifeboat.jp/blog2/?p=2478 2.windows XPとwindows 8のデュアルブート windows XPとwindows 7とのデュアルブートを行う場合と同じ方法で、デュアルブート環境を構築することが可能。 http://windows7.wiki.fc2.com/wiki/XP%E3%81%A8%E3%81%AE%E3%83%87%E3%83%A5%E3%82%A2%E3%83%AB%E3%83%96%E3%83%BC%E3%83%88 XPとのデュアルブート Windows XPとWindows7のデュアルブート HDD1台毎にそれぞれOSをインストールする場合 Windows7インストール後にWindows XPをインストールする場合 XPの場合、ブートローラがntldr と言ったものを使用するため、Windows 8上にこれをコピーすることになります。 WindowsXPインストール後にWindows7をインストールする場合 Windows7のBOOTMGRでXPのNTLDRを検出できるので、起動時の選択で「以前のバージョンのWindows」を選べばXPを起動可能。 ただ、Windows XP用のドライバが、メーカーパソコンの場合、公開されていないためにこれが問題となることが多く、諦めることになるかも知れません。

84San
質問者

お礼

ご回答有り難うございます、 デユアルブート構築については大体対応できているつもりですが、これが起動不調を起こしたときの修復手段を知りたくて質問させていただきました。 もう一度見直しを行いたいと思います。 いろいろ試行錯誤を重ねていることもあり、お礼が遅くなりましたことをお詫び申し上げます。

84San
質問者

補足

かなり以前からデュアルブートで使ってきましたが、すべてワンドライブのパーティション分割による方法でした。 現在HDDは差し替えにより簡単に交換できるシステムにしてありますので、どのみちOS切り替えは再起動が必要なことを考えると、1ドライブ/1 OSとした方法も良さそうに思えてきました。 (ドライブ交換頻度の増加で端子の接触不良故障も懸念されますが・・・それはそれとして、試してみる価値はありそうですので、近いうちにつかい勝手を施行してみる予定です) 有用な情報をありがとうございました。

その他の回答 (3)

  • kteds
  • ベストアンサー率42% (1876/4424)
回答No.4

デュアル環境といっても シングルHDD環境でのデュアルブートなのか、 マルチHDD環境でのデュアルブートなのか、によって対応は異なります。 シングルHDD環境でのデュアルブートであれば、 下記サイトの 「( 7 ) Win8環境にXPをインストールする。」を参照して、自分の環境で応用してください。 Win8ブートメニューでWin8とXPのブート選択を行なうようにします。 使用するコマンドは bootsect.exe 、bcdedit.exe を知っていればじゅうぶんです。 (bootocfg、fixboot、fixmbrは使う必要はありません) 「install と bootloader」 http://hrn25.sakura.ne.jp/win/install-bootloader/install-bootloader.html マルチHDD環境でのデュアルブートであれば、 下記サイトの 「B.Win8からXPを起動する」を参照して、自分の環境で応用してください。 使用するコマンドは bcdedit.exe を知っていればじゅうぶんです。 boot.ini の修正は「メモ帳」で行ないます。 「boot from win8」 http://hrn25.sakura.ne.jp/win/boot-from-win8/boot-from-win8.html ---以上です。

84San
質問者

お礼

有り難うございます。     教えていただいたサイトは私も以前ふとしたきっかけから読ませていただき、コピーもとってありますが私には大分難しく手をつけかねていましたが、ご指摘を頂きもう一度勉強しなおして見ようかと思いました、老人にはかなりハードルが高すぎるようですが・・・   お礼が遅くなりましたことをお詫びします。

回答No.2

No.1に書き込んだものです。  先ほど調べたところ、Windows Vista,7,8になってオペレーティングシステムのブート方法の制御は『boot.ini』ファイルからブート構成データストアに変更になったとのことです。  ブート構成データストアのエントリを追加、削除、編集、付加するためのコマンドは「BCDEDIT」です。 bootcfg/rebuildに対応するコマンドは見当たらないようですが。

84San
質問者

お礼

ご教示ありがとうございました、 先日コマンドで「BCDEDIT」を実行してみましたら、 メモリーテストらしいのが実行されました。 私のスキル程度では一朝一夕にうまくいくはずもなく、それは当初から自覚していました事ゆえ時間を掛けて操作できるようやってみます。 いろいろありがとうございました。

回答No.1

 僕も詳しくはないのですが、手元にある「Windowsコマンド辞典」によると 「BOOTCFG」のサブコマンドは /addsw   ブートエントリにオペレーティングシステムロードスイッチを追加する。 /copy    既存のブートエントリのコピーを最終行にコピーする。 /delete   指定したブートエントリを削除する。 /query   boot.iniの情報を表示する。 /raw    指定したブートエントリに指定したスイッチを記述のまま付加する。 /rmsw    ブートエントリから略号を用いてスイッチを削除する。 /dbg 1394  指定したブートエントリで1394ポートデバックが可能になるようにする。 /debug   指定したブートエントリでCOMポートによるデバックが可能になるようにする。 /default  自動的に起動するオペレーティングシステムをしていする。 /timeout  マルチブートのタイムアウト値を変更する。 /ems    EMSヘッドレスリダイレクトオプションを指定する。 になります。  この中に求めるものらしきコマンドがありましたらお知らせください。詳細な書式を書き込みます。

84San
質問者

補足

ご回答有り難うございます。 自分でも理解不十分でうまく質問要旨を表現できずご迷惑をおかけします。 質問投稿後自分でも「プロンプト」を選択し、bootcfg /?などを見ながら幾通りか試してみましたがモノにはなりませんでした。 デユアルブート環境は1ドライブをC、D、分割して行っているんですが、いじり回しているうちに起動不能になってしまいます。 電源SW。ON後 NTLDR is missing Press Ctrl+alt+Del to restart で止まってしまいます。 インストールDVDをドライブに入れて再起動すればその後は問題なく動きますので、起動部分が壊れているのかと考えこれの修復方法を身につけたいと考えています。 XP単独では、うまく修復できた経験が何度かありますが、Win7以降はコマンドか方法が変わったらしくビクともしませんでした。 (余談になりますが、同じ現象のWin7+XPの場合でもWin8のDVDを入れてさえおけば問題なく立ち上がることからブートローダー内容は同じかな? と考えていますがどうなんでしょうか・・・)  あと、もう1点の疑問として、 デユアルブート環境におけるブートローダー修復と、単独OS環境下におけるブートローダー修復が同じ方法と理解して良いのかどうか? できましたらアドバイスをいただけると勉強になります。 長々と分かりにくい文章で恐縮ですが宜しくお願いします。

関連するQ&A

  • win7 コマンドプロンプト フォントの変更

    win7 でコマンドプロンプト作業中、XPの時と同じ問題に困っています。 O(オー)と0(ゼロ)の区別がつかないのです。 XPでは、レジストリを書き直して、フォントを変更した記憶があります。何回か失敗して、復元を折り返しました。 win7もおそらく同じだと思いますが、方法を記載したサイトなどをご紹介お願いします。 自身で検索を行ったのですが、どうもよくわからないでのす。 win7を導入してから、間もない者なので、どうぞお手柔らかにお願いします。

  • コマンドの入力方法

    GIGAZINEの起動不能のWindows XPを救う8つのコマンド入力ができません。 書かれているコマンドをそのまま入力しても パラメータが違いますと表示されます。 どなたか教えてください。(おそらくスペース等が違う?) http://gigazine.net/news/20060531_xp_eight_commands/ C:CD .. C:ATTRIB -H C:\boot.ini C:ATTRIB -S C:\boot.ini C:ATTRIB -R C:\boot.ini C:del boot.ini C:BOOTCFG /Rebuild C:CHKDSK /R /F C:FIXBOOT (状況) (1)XPが起動不能(Cドライブ) (2)ブートインストール用セットアップディスクで回復コンソールに入る。 (3)画面にはC:\WINDOWS>と表示 (4)C:\WINDOWS>A:と入力 (5)AUTOCHKをコピーしたフロッピに差し替える。  (AUTOCHK.EXEの場所のドライブ文字を含む完全なパスを。。。と表示  されたのでフロッピにコピーした)

  • Win XP コマンドプロンプト

    OSはWin xp sp-2です。 コマンドプロンプトの起動すると C:\Documents and Settings\PC-USERC>の表示になります。 この表示をC:\にしたいのですが、cdと打っても再度C:\Documents and Settings\PC-USERC>が表示されます。どうしたら良いのでしょうか? qa204986と参考に  ショートカットタブの作業フォルダをC:\に変更したが、(%HOMEDRIVE%%HOMEPATH%となっていた)ショートカットキーをクリックすると元に戻ってしまいました。 宜しくご指導願います。

  • win7 32bitから64bitへ変更したい

    先日win7 Proのアップグレード版を購入し、OSをxp-32bitからwin7-32bitへ変更しました。アップグレード版には64bitも同梱されていましたので、DVDからブートして再度インストールしようとしたところ、win7の壁紙とポインタが表示されただけで先へ進めませんでした。(ポインタは自由に動かせますが何もできない状態です。)このような症状に覚えのある方、または対処方法がわかる方がいらっしゃいましたらご教示ください。

  • WindowsのコマンドプロンプトだけでPC起動

    MS-DOSではNTFSのデータにアクセスできませんし、 回復コンソールでは、移動できないフォルダがあり、DOSとして使うことができません。 PCをDOS起動のように、すばやく軽く、Windowsのコマンドプロンプトだけで起動する方法、ありますでしょうか? 起動用CDの作り方とか、通常Windowsとコマンドプロンプト起動のマルチブートの作り方など、教えていただけるとうれしいです。 なお、対象PCは、WinXP あるいは Win7です。

  • Win7 32bitから64bitへの変更方法

    Win7の32bit版から64bit版への変更の仕方について教えて下さい。 Win7のアップグレード版を購入し、Vistaから32bit版へアップグレードしましたが、64bitへ変更しようと64bitのDVDを入れてもインストール出来ません。どなたか64bitにアップグレード出来る方法をご教授下さい。PCの構成はCPUはインテルi7、HDDは1TBです。

  • Win 7のインストール

    Win 7のインストール 2年ほど前に自作したそれなりに新しいPCにWindows XP sp3をインストールして 使用しています。 このPCにWin 7 professionalの通常版(アップグレード版ではないもの) をインストールさせたいのですが、うまくいきません。 いまCとDドライブがあり、空き領域/合計サイズが それぞれ、124/173 GBと157/678 GBです。 アプリケーションの引き継ぎなどは全くせずに Cドライブを全削除して7に置き換えたいと考えています。 OSが起動した状態で7をインストールしようとすると 一時インストール ファイルを格納する場所を見つけることができません。 Windowsをインストールするには、ブートディスク上のパーティションに少なくとも 754 MBの空き領域があることを確認してください。 というエラーメッセージが出ます。 DVDを使ってブートして起動させると、Win 7のデスクトップのようなものは 起動するのですが、マウスのポインタが操作できるだけで、 何もすることが出来ません。 今までXPや2000をインストールしたときには こんな問題はなかったのですが、 どうすれば良いでしょうか? partition magicを使って、構成を見てもブートディスクというのがどれか分かりません。 どなたかアドバイス下さい。

  • コマンドコンカー ゼネラルズがWin7で起動しない

    Win7 32bit コマンドコンカー ゼネラルズをインストールしたのですが いざ起動すると Sorry,a serious error Occurred と出て起動できないのです。 ネットで調べてみる限り、解決策が見当たりません どなたか解る方がいらしたら、是非解りやすく教えてください。 ちなみコマンドコンカー レネゲートは動いています。

  • XPとWin7のデュアルブートのやり方を教えてください。

    XPとWin7のデュアルブートのやり方を教えてください。 今使っているXP機(32bit)にWin7(32bit)を入れてデュアルブートさせたいと思っています。 デュアルブートに必要なもの、やるときの注意点など教えていただければ幸いです。 どちらかというと初級者寄りなので、分かりやすく教えていただけると助かりますm(_ _`)m

  • Win 10 Proです。

    (A)Win XP Pro 32bit Firefox(52.9.0)32bit版 Thunderbird(52.9.1)32bit版         ↓ (B)Win 10 Pro 64bit版 WinXPのFirefox、Thunderbirdをインストールしたいです。 インストールは可能でしょうか?